HyperX Pulsefire Mat Overview
Release Date and Price
Since its market launch in mid-2019, HyperX has achieved a competitive piece of gear with a very affordable price. You can find it for a $50 price tag, and it comes with a two-year warranty.

Different Models
The Pulsefire Mat is the only cloth-made model that features RGB lighting. This model is only available in one size (XL), which can be inconvenient for some people with small desk spaces. But there are some alternatives without this feature.
We recommend looking at the HyperX Fury Ultra Pad RGB if you are into hard plastic surface pads.

Features
HyperX keeps working on establishing the connection between design, aesthetic quality, and equipment made by and for gamers, and this piece is no exception. The Pulsefire Mat RGB gives you two dynamic lighting zones, which you can adjust independently. The first is on the top and right edge, and the other is on the bottom and left.
Its dimensions are 900mm x 420mm x 4mm, so you can easily accommodate your keyboard and mouse on its surface.
You can locate the touch sensor in the upper left corner, which might bother you because it raises the mat’s surface in that area. Still, it’s not a major inconvenience, as the space where the mouse is usually located is flat and smooth.
Specifications
HyperX Pulsefire Mat RGB | |
---|---|
Dimensions | 900 x 420 x 4mm |
Weight | 997gr |
Onboard Memory | 3 profiles |
Size | XL |
Cable Type | Attached, braided |
Cable Length | 1.8m |
Light Effects | 2rgb lighting zones |
Warranty | 2 years |
Material | Cloth, rubber |
Software | HyperX NGENUITY |

Design
We have focused so far on talking about the aesthetic impression of this product. Still, something that stands out is the quality of the materials. The upper surface of densely woven cloth allows you to enhance your gaming experience with precision and velocity.
You can easily transport it by rolling it up, and the LED strip will not suffer any damage. The mat’s materials make it very resistant to everyday use.
The base of textured rubber provides an optimal non-slip grip. The seamless anti-fray stitched edges of the led strip are well attached to the cloth, which gives you excellent resistance and durability.

Customization
The LED strip is customizable via the HyperX NGENUITY desktop app, allowing you to create and save three different profiles. You can switch them via the built-in touch sensor. This feature is great not only for the aesthetics but because it allows you to see the area through which the mouse can move clearly, so you avoid going over the edge by accident.
To get started, all you need is to connect the HyperX Pulsefire Mat via the provided USB-A cable, build the profiles, and save them in the onboard memory.
You can save up to three different profiles. If you want to turn off the LED strip, you just need to press the sensor for a few seconds, and with just a touch, you can turn the LED lights back on.
In the desktop app, the parameters you can adjust are opacity, saturation, and many more. You can go for a solid color or a wave effect in either of the two LED zones.
Performance
The Pulsefire Mat has an excellent grip and feels very comfortable on your wrist. It seems to us that HyperX is gearing this product toward FPS gamers. The smooth surface of the pad allows you to use lower sensitivities and gives you the best aim possible.
